Abstract
The deficiencies of trace element were substantial in long-term tube fed patients. The risk of zinc, selenium and copper deficiencies may increase with prolonged tube feeding periods. Therefore, closely monitoring for trace elements should be implemented for long-term tube fed patients to prevent trace elements deficiencies.
